Description

The Vermont Energy Investment Corporation (VEIC), founded in 1986, is a non-profit organization with approximately 160 employees. VEIC's mission is to reduce the economic, social, and environmental costs of energy consumption through the promotion of cost-effective energy efficiency and renewable energy technologies. 

Position Overview: 

(What is done and why.)

Provides support and assistance in the implementation of technical policies, systems and engineering resources for Efficiency Vermont, while contributing to a mission-driven, creative, enjoyable and stimulating work environment.

Responsibilities:

(Majority of duties, but not meant to be all-inclusive nor prevent other duties from being assigned as necessary.)

  1. Responsible for technical review of commercial, industrial, multifamily and residential projects to ensure compliance with Efficiency Vermont contract and ISO-NE demand savings claim methodology. This includes participating in the determination of the proper analysis methodology early in the project, ensuring the proper use of technical tools, and ensuring that projects are properly documented.
  2. Provides technical assistance and/or training to the Technical Services Group, Engineering staff and other groups within VEIC, to include the following areas:
    • Custom analysis
    • Project screening
    • Savings verification
    • Technical pre-review
    • Analysis Methodology Review
    • Technical policies
    • Measure characterizations
    • Technical quality assurance activities
  3. Develops and/or reviews PIPs and Technical Resource Manual updates with a particular interest in how they are to be implemented by Efficiency Vermont staff.
  4. Participates in the implementation of the ISO-NE Measurement and Verification Plan.
  5. Collaborates with the Department of Public Service through the TAG process.
  6. Oversees the work and performance of subcontractors working on assigned technical activities to ensure that contractual obligations are met in a timely, accurate, and cost-effective manner.
  7. Develops, procures, and maintains the resources, policies, systems and analysis methods necessary for efficient, appropriate and accurate technical analysis and reporting of efficiency measures.
  8. Engages in project management and other project work as needed.
  9. Acts as a collaborative team member to meet group and contract goals and objectives.
  10. Provides support to the activities of VEIC as necessary to accomplish organizational goals and objectives.

Qualifications:

(Minimum education, experience, technical and communication skill levels and licenses/certificates normally required to perform the duties of this position.)

  1. Strong personal commitment to the mission, vision, goals and values of VEIC.
  2. Bachelor’s degree in engineering or environmental science plus minimum 5 years relevant professional experience or a similar combination of education and experience from which comparable knowledge and skills were acquired.
  3. Experience and strong proficiency with detailed engineering analysis, documentation of analysis procedures and development of analysis tools.
  4. Strong understanding of building and industrial systems, energy use, construction, and energy analysis techniques.
  5. Knowledge of modeling software and concepts.
  6. Demonstrated ability to be organized, detail-oriented, accurate, and able to handle multiple tasks and competing priorities in a dynamic and fast paced environment.
  7. Strong interpersonal skills and excellent written and oral communication skills.
  8. Experience training technical staff in analysis techniques and software.
  9. Superior proficiency with spreadsheet, word processing, and database software.
  10. Experience in facilitation, reviewing work of others, communications and the ability to develop and attain goals.
  11. Ability to develop working relationships with regulators, third-party reviewers, and utility representatives.
  12. Demonstrated ability to work independently as well as within teams.
